The placement rate for College of Vocational Studies is not released yet. However, students can refer to the placement highlights provided in the table below:ParticularsPlacement Statistics (2024)No. of Offers600+the highest PackageINR 23.05 LPAAverage PackageINR 5 LPANo. of Companies participated500+

On what basis does the Janki Devi Memorial College offer admission to the Bachelor of Commerce (B.Com.) course?

The Janki Devi Memorial College offers admission to the Bachelor of Commerce (B.Com.) course based on the candidate's performance in the entrance exam. The eligibility criteria for admission to the B.Com. course is 10+2 with Commerce and a minimum of 50% marks from a recognised board.

What is the admission criteria for Bachelor of Medicine and Bachelor of Surgery (MBBS) at UCMS?

The admission criteria for Bachelor of Medicine and Bachelor of Surgery (MBBS) at UCMS is based on the qualification of the National Eligibility and Entrance Test (NEET) conducted by the National Testing Agency (NTA). The candidate must have passed the qualifying examination, i.e., Higher Secondary Certificate (HSC/12 Standard) or the equivalent examination with English, Physics, Chemistry, and Biology (Botany & Zoology). The minimum marks required for the general category are 50%.

The admission criteria for M.A. in Social Work at Delhi University includes:
- A Bachelor's Degree or its equivalent in any discipline with a minimum of 55% marks or equivalent grade point from any recognized Indian or Foreign University.
- Candidates with a Bachelor's Degree in Social Work with a minimum of 50% marks or equivalent grade point from any recognized Indian or Foreign University.
- Candidates appearing in the final year examination of the Bachelor's degree are also eligible to apply, subject to meeting the above criteria.
- Relaxation in eligibility criteria for reserved categories is as per University Rules/Guidelines.
- The selection procedure consists of an Entrance Test and a Panel Interview.
- The Entrance Test assesses the candidate's aptitude and suitability to work as a human service professional, while the Panel Interview evaluates the candidate's understanding of contemporary social, political, and economic issues.
